Output deabbee30abcba401c4ccb10b724b6a4237533fc87ed81085da0f9ae7f6c82da:0

value
10304579700
script pubkey
OP_0 OP_PUSHBYTES_20 8025ce1b4f50bc68707e1f591217d95d124db292
address
bc1qsqjuux602z7xsur7rav3y97et5fymv5jgsn2qr
transaction
deabbee30abcba401c4ccb10b724b6a4237533fc87ed81085da0f9ae7f6c82da